| + | == Function == | ||
| + | [https://www.uniprot.org/uniprot/MUTS2_THET8 MUTS2_THET8] Endonuclease that is involved in the suppression of homologous recombination and may therefore have a key role in the control of bacterial genetic diversity. Cleaves the phosphate backbone of oligodeoxynucleotides non-sequence-specifically at the 3' side of the phosphates. Preferably incises the branched DNA structures, especially the D-loop structure over the Holliday junction. Has ATPase activity. Binds to dsDNA but not to ssDNA.[HAMAP-Rule:MF_00092]<ref>PMID:15113836</ref> <ref>PMID:17215294</ref> <ref>PMID:17686785</ref> <ref>PMID:18838375</ref> | ||
